Lose the “Bingo Wings” with Liposuction Plastic Surgery

“Bingo wings” is a slang, tongue-in-cheek term that refers to the too-fleshy upper arms of women. Usually, Bingo wings are a symptom of middle age and beyond; however, technically, they may afflict any age group.

Since many ladies who frequent bingo halls tend to showcase their very “curvy” arms while they play the game, the phrase “Bingo wings” was (affectionately?) coined in their honor.

Important Facts about Upper Arm Liposuction

For best results, you should understand what is possible. In general, liposuction will remove a few pounds, rather than a whole ton of weight. Therefore, it’s ideal for the upper arm region, where you’re only likely to carry a few extra pounds under each arm. Fat deposits between the skin and muscle layers will be suctioned out through a thin metal tube, creating thinner arms in an instant. You may expect to pay between fifteen hundred dollars and five thousand dollars to get rid of your Bingo wings. If you do opt for this plastic surgery procedure, be certain to choose a great plastic surgeon who has proven expertise in this area. Recovery from liposuction is usually complete within a few weeks; for several days after surgery, you may need to stay home and baby yourself. However, plastic surgeons prescribe painkillers and compression garments to ease their patients through recovery from upper arm liposuction.
